Output 6855a546c37d419f46116d34aaf49851ed5996b4a7d39cf696202ce92a2a2425:2

value
705098696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ea250fe8ad094f5708749c59adb77d49eeb2f5 OP_EQUAL
address
3BAU1y1CcNFt5rSkYNP6RcTGwWY7kafxSw
transaction
6855a546c37d419f46116d34aaf49851ed5996b4a7d39cf696202ce92a2a2425
confirmations
501777
spent
true